Mary Rose Academy in Portsmouth is seeking a reliable Site Team member to work after school hours, 3.30pm–5.30pm, Monday to Friday.

The role supports cleaning and safety standards across Solent Academies Trust sites, with cover across adjacent buildings when required.

The successful candidate will hold a full UK driving licence, be enthusiastic, and join a relational, well-supported team.

Salary reflects a Band 1, point 2, with term-time payment and holiday weeks included.
